Home / Function/ finally() — drizzle-orm Function Reference

finally() — drizzle-orm Function Reference

Architecture documentation for the finally() function in index.ts from the drizzle-orm codebase.

Entity Profile

Dependency Diagram

graph TD
  3cb3a528_182d_8371_2d5b_e0bd89f4a501["finally()"]
  e53626ab_1a6a_57c1_40b3_bbcb9faf43aa["SeedPromise"]
  3cb3a528_182d_8371_2d5b_e0bd89f4a501 -->|defined in| e53626ab_1a6a_57c1_40b3_bbcb9faf43aa
  aeeb2367_a282_b6b2_4971_15a31b04f9fe["then()"]
  3cb3a528_182d_8371_2d5b_e0bd89f4a501 -->|calls| aeeb2367_a282_b6b2_4971_15a31b04f9fe
  style 3cb3a528_182d_8371_2d5b_e0bd89f4a501 fill:#6366f1,stroke:#818cf8,color:#fff

Relationship Graph

Source Code

drizzle-seed/src/index.ts lines 182–193

	finally(onfinally?: (() => void) | null | undefined): Promise<void> {
		return this.then(
			(value) => {
				onfinally?.();
				return value;
			},
			(reason) => {
				onfinally?.();
				throw reason;
			},
		);
	}

Domain

Subdomains

Calls

Frequently Asked Questions

What does finally() do?
finally() is a function in the drizzle-orm codebase, defined in drizzle-seed/src/index.ts.
Where is finally() defined?
finally() is defined in drizzle-seed/src/index.ts at line 182.
What does finally() call?
finally() calls 1 function(s): then.

Analyze Your Own Codebase

Get architecture documentation, dependency graphs, and domain analysis for your codebase in minutes.

Try Supermodel Free